Surveying Jobs in Alberta

A Surveyor in the construction industry is responsible for taking precise measurements to determine property boundaries, providing data relevant to the shape, contour, gravitation, location, elevation, or dimension of land or land features. This data assists architects, engineers, and construction teams in designing and constructing buildings in the appropriate locations and within legal property lines. Surveyors play a pivotal role in the planning process of any construction project, from high-rise buildings to residential homes. They use a variety of sophisticated technology, like GPS systems, theodolites, and EDM equipment for accurate mapping and reporting.

To become a Surveyor, one should possess excellent mathematical skills, accuracy, problem-solving ability, a strong understanding of data analysis and interpretation, and good communication skills. A degree in surveying, geomatics, or civil engineering is usually required. In many countries, surveyors also need to have specific certifications or licenses like the Chartered Surveyor qualification from the Royal Institute of Chartered Surveyors (RICS). Prior to becoming a surveyor, one may start their career in roles such as a Surveying Technician, Land Surveyor Assistant, or Cartographer to gain practical experience in field surveying, site analysis, and map interpretation.
